ActivLives is a well-established local charity in Suffolk, dedicated to enriching the lives of older people by promoting active lifestyles and meaningful social connections. For 20 years, we have championed independence and wellbeing, delivering a wide range of activities across a variety of community venues. Our work empowers older adults to remain physically active, socially connected and independent.

Job Purpose
To engage with individuals and local communities in East Suffolk to proactively promote the ActivLives ReBalance Programme – this includes Keep on Moving Falls Prevention exercise classes, Strength and Balance OTAGO exercise classes and Breathe Fit exercise classes. Overall responsibility for the successful and safe delivery of these activity exercise sessions, aimed at older adults who are at risk of falls, or who have long term health conditions, increasing participation and achieving all project outcomes through effective use of resource.
To contribute to the achievement of the ActivLives vision; “To create stronger, healthier communities, reduce health inequalities and provide new learning to enable people to live full and active lives.”
Areas of Responsibility
Project Management
- Responsible for the successful delivery of Keep on Moving Falls Prevention sessions in Leiston and Saxmundham, Strength and Balance OTAGO sessions in Saxmundham and Breathe Fit sessions in Leiston
- Working closely with the CEO and other members of the ReBalance team, support the development of both existing and any new exercise sessions that may be introduced
- Assist with any taster sessions to showcase activities, and where there is sufficient demand, follow these up by establishing new on-going regular sessions
- Ensure that community venues are suitable for the type of activity, particularly that they are accessible in order to encourage the target audience to attend, and also making sure that the relevant policies and procedures are in place with risk assessments regularly updated
- To maintain clear and concise records as necessary and to collect information to help produce quarterly and annual reports
- To gather the required evaluation data, through referrals, registration, attendance registers, assessments, feedback, case studies and photos to track and measure the progress of individuals and the impact made
